Comprehensive Verb Conjugation in French: Grammatical Precision: French places a strong emphasis on grammatical precision, and verb conjugation is a key element in achieving this precision. Conjugating verbs allows speakers to convey specific information about the subject, time, and mode of the action. Subject-Verb Agreement: French verb conjugation ensures that the verb agrees with the subject in terms of person and number. This agreement provides clarity and avoids ambiguity in communication. Expressing Time and Tense: French verb conjugation is essential for expressing different tenses, including present, past, future, and conditional. This enables speakers to convey when an action occurred or will occur. Mode and Mood: French verbs can be conjugated to express various modes and moods, such as indicative, subjunctive, and imperative. This flexibility allows speakers to convey not only facts but also emotions, desires, and hypothetical situations. Rich Verb System: French has a rich system of verb forms, including regular and irregular verbs. This diversity adds nuance to the language and allows for a wide range of expression. Formality and Politeness: Verb conjugation is also used to convey formality and politeness in French. The choice of verb forms can reflect the social context of a conversation, contributing to effective communication. Cultural Significance: The comprehensive nature of French verb conjugation is deeply rooted in the linguistic and cultural traditions of the French-speaking world. It reflects a commitment to linguistic precision and effective communication. What is a typical French dessert for Christmas?
A common French dessert for Christmas is bûche de Noël (Yule Log), a sponge cake shaped like a log and decorated with buttercream, often served with chocolate or chestnut filling.
